 Industry Hit-and-run Pedestrian Accident Azusa Avenue near Gemini StreetINDUSTRY, Calif. (Sept. 30, 2022) — A hit-and-run pedestrian accident happened Wednesday afternoon on Azusa Avenue near Gemini Street in the city of Industry.

The collision occurred about 1:30 p.m. on Sept. 28th, according to the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department.

Police say a driver in a silver Honda Accord allegedly drove through a red traffic light and hit a woman and child in a crosswalk.

The man driving the Honda fled the scene without stopping to help the victims.

Paramedics responded and transported the woman and child to a hospital for treatment of minor injuries.

Police searched for the suspect and located the motorist about 2:30 p.m. on Thursday. They arrested the man and booked him into the Sheriff’s Industry Station Jail.

Witnesses or anyone with information about the Industry pedestrian accident may call the Sheriff’s Traffic Investigations Office at 626-330-3322.
